两个spreadsheet,如何能容易的在一个sheet里plug in另一个sheet的number?

t
tiantong
楼主 (北美华人网)
一个sheet里一个人名对应很多行,都是人名和数字,然后这个人名有一行subtotal,如何把这个subtotal的number plug in到另一个sheet里对应该人名的cell?sheet比较大,不能copy到同一个sheet里做,两个sheet的人名还大小写不一致,一个是大写last name和first name在两个cell,另一个是小写先last name,first name in one cell.有点模糊自动查询的意思,excel 2013怎么做呢?
b
beetle_miao
Vlookup
e
emmachka
人名format要调一致了才能对比。姓和名分在两个cell的用concatenate 合并,大小写没关系。Subtotal那一行如果没有人名的话,用pivot table的形式,每人占一行,然后再vlookup。
p
pop
可以先把 “firstname lastname” split成两个column, 再concatenate成 lastname,firstname 然后用这个value来 index-match 就可以了。 我喜欢index match胜过vlookup

h
hpy1008yin
先把人名的format弄好,比如说Concatenate first name, last name in one cell. 然后另一个sheet用sumifs, (只要人名match就会加在一起 )所以要确定subtotal 那个row不要有人名, 或者是改成first name, last name subtotal 所以那个sumifs formula不会pick up 这个subtotal
t
tiantong
一个cell里combined name有的格式是last name,first name,有些是first name 空格last name,怎么把这种在一个cell里的字节正确的分开?分成last name and first name两个cell?
t
tiantong
人名format要调一致了才能对比。姓和名分在两个cell的用concatenate 合并,大小写没关系。Subtotal那一行如果没有人名的话,用pivot table的形式,每人占一行,然后再vlookup。
emmachka 发表于 2020-07-27 21:17

具体怎么用vlookup模糊查找呢?
p
pop
一个cell里combined name有的格式是last name,first name,有些是first name 空格last name,怎么把这种在一个cell里的字节正确的分开?分成last name and first name两个cell?
tiantong 发表于 2020-07-27 21:47

假设人名没有middle name,没有Dr. Jr. 这样的部分, 就是 John Smith 或者 Li, Ann这样的各式, 那么可以用 =IF(NOT(ISNUMBER(SEARCH(",",A2))),RIGHT(A2,LEN(A2)-SEARCH(" ",A2))&", "&LEFT(A2,SEARCH(" ",A2)-1),A2)